			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Zoe seems to understand that the remote works with the television. Lately, I’ve noticed that when she gets her hands on it, she looks at the television, as if something is going to happen.</p>
<p>She has taken to knocking over blocks stacked tall. She takes great delight at knocking the tower over. She can spot the stack from across the room, and will come running for them with a big smile.</p>
<p>She recognizes parts in some of her Baby TV shows at which she is supposed to clap. Sometimes she claps early, she’s gotten so excited. She also likes to yell “hi” when new characters are introducing themselves on-screen.</p>
<p>She was playing with a small red cat ball tonight, that rattles. She kept taking it and throwing it, mostly down, but it would travel quite a distance. Then she would go pick it up, and throw it again. This entertained her for at least fifteen minutes.</p>
<p>She seems no longer to be bothered by most loud noises at all. She’s used to the blender, and often tries to make the loudest noise she can with anything she gets her hands on.</p>
